ABOUT THIS JOB
Position Specific Description
The Water Operations Superintendent position at the City of Tucson's Water Department, Water Quality & Operations Division is responsible for overseeing 24/7, 365-day water system treatment and operations (Potable & Reclaim). This position monitors ongoing programs, manages resources, and ensures compliance with regulatory standards while promoting efficiency, safety, and high service quality. The Water Operations Superintendent works closely with internal and external personnel and is essential for providing feedback on project designs, project work schedules, operational strategies, and water system needs.
Work is performed under the direct supervision of the Water Quality & Operations, Water Administrator. This position exercises supervision over Water Operations & Water Treatment division personnel.
Duties and Responsibilities
* Oversees the operation and maintenance of water system equipment and facilities, ensuring assets are functioning safely and efficiently. Coordinates the activities of assigned supervisory personnel and their respective projects to align with department objectives. Supports the implementation of the department's vision by guiding section initiatives and aligning them with organizational goals.
* Develops and manages the section's budget in collaboration with staff; monitors expenditures and resource allocation to ensure fiscal responsibility. Analyzes organizational and community needs, reviews performance data and trends, and communicates critical insights and potential developments to department leadership.
* Develops and maintains strategic partnerships and contacts with community representatives, external agencies, and other organizations to address relevant issues facing our community and responds as a representative of the City.
* Manages, trains, and evaluates staff; assigns duties and ensures safe, efficient and effective performance. Participates in interviews and hiring process. Handles disciplinary actions, grievance investigations, and conflict resolution.
* Utilizes Computerized Maintenance Management System (CMMS) to monitor workflows, track maintenance activities, and ensure operational benchmarks are achieved.
* Performs all other duties and tasks assigned.

MINIMUM QUALIFICATIONS
Education
Bachelor's degree
Experience
Five (5) years of directly related experience.
Certifications
A valid and unrestricted driver's license with two (2) years of licensed driving is required
Preferred Qualifications
Three (3) Years of supervisor/manager level experience in the water industry or related field
Advanced skills utilizing MS suite of programs, CMMS and mapping software.
Experience with budget development, planning, and resource management.
Experience in water quality standards, Water Treatment protocols and best practices, and compliance with federal and state regulations.
